GTC Announces 40th Anniversary Celebration

The GTC will this year celebrate its 40th anniversary in the same city and the same month as its foundation. In May 1972, the inaugural meeting of what would become the Guild of Television Cameramen was held at the Birmingham studios of Associated Television.

A Rose by any other Name...

Just over one hundred and fifty years ago Brampton was first recognised as a village with a population of five hundred souls. Today it is home to around five hundred thousand people making it one of Canada’s largest cities. Although urban sprawl has brought it closer to Toronto, Brampton has an individual and proud cultural heritage that celebrates the hardworking and industrious nature of its citizens. The Rose Theatre, built in 2006 in the very centre of the city, is a confident combination of glass and brick that boldly reflects the city's pride in itself.

Christmas Concert at Vatican Recorded on Pyramix

VDM records completed recording one of the Vatican’s most memorable and notable concerts of 2011 on December 21st using a Pyramix MassCore workstation as the primary recorder. Using 2 x MADI coaxial PCIe Mykerinos cards, Igor Fiorini, the lead engineer, was able to record 96 inputs over the hours of performance at the Concerto Di Natale XIX Edizione (Christmas Concert 19th Edition).

A Grammy Double for Elmer Gantry and Pyramix

A stunning new opera recording has won the Grammy® for the Best Engineered Album, Classical at the February 12th awards ceremony.  The Soundmirror team of Byeong-Joon Hwang and John Newton were the session team responsible and Jesse Lewis created the final master.  Soundmirror are frequent winners and nominees at the Grammys and as usual, the recordings were made and post-produced on Pyramix. B-J Hwang runs the Korean Soundmirror studio and is also an enthusiastic Pyramix user.
